Svetlana Barkanova (Acadia University)16/06/2014, 15:45Physics Education / Enseignement de la physique (DPE-DEP)Oral (Non-Student) / orale (non-étudiant)We all agree that systematic science outreach in high schools is absolutely imperative. But how should we do it? And perhaps as important, who should be doing it? There may be many benefits for increasing the role of postsecondary students in outreach, such as a smaller age gap and better familiarity with the local high school audiences, but lack of literature in the area highlights the need...Go to contribution page

Daria Ahrensmeier (Simon Fraser University)16/06/2014, 16:15Physics Education / Enseignement de la physique (DPE-DEP)Oral (Non-Student) / orale (non-étudiant)Simon Fraser University, like other universities, has offered an orientation day for teaching assistants for many years. While many of the sessions are aimed at a general audience, physics and other science students usually consider them to be not very useful. To address their needs, we - two faculty members and an educational developer - developed a 6-hour program designed specifically...Go to contribution page
